Understanding the Core Mechanics of Crash Games

At the heart of every crash game lies a random number generator (RNG) that dictates when the multiplier will crash. This RNG ensures fairness and unpredictability, meaning there’s no foolproof way to predict the exact moment of the crash. Players place a bet before each round begins, and witness the multiplier start at 1x and steadily increase. The longer the game lasts without crashing, the higher the multiplier climbs, and consequently, the greater the potential payout. The key decision lies in knowing when to 'cash out' – securing your winnings at the current multiplier before the inevitable crash. Hesitation can be costly, as any delay after the crash results in the loss of your entire bet. The Role of Provably Fair Technology

A significant advantage of modern crash games is the implementation of ‘provably fair’ technology. This system allows players to verify the randomness of each game round, ensuring transparency and eliminating any suspicion of manipulation. Using cryptographic algorithms, provably fair systems generate a seed value that determines the outcome of the game. Players can independently verify this seed against publicly available data to confirm the fairness of the results. This builds trust and provides peace of mind, addressing a common concern in the online gambling world. Developing a Crash Game Strategy

While crash games are inherently based on luck, a well-defined strategy can significantly improve your chances of success. There are several popular approaches, each with its own pros and cons. One common strategy is the ‘low and steady’ approach, where players aim to cash out at relatively low multipliers (e.g., 1.2x to 1.5x). This minimizes risk but results in smaller, more frequent wins. Another strategy is the ‘high risk, high reward’ approach, where players wait for the multiplier to climb much higher, aiming for payouts of 5x or even 10x or more. This strategy offers the potential for substantial gains, but also carries a much higher risk of losing your entire bet. A ‘martingale’ system, where you double your bet after each loss, can be employed, but carries substantial risk and requires a large bankroll. The Importance of Bankroll Management

Regardless of your chosen strategy, effective bankroll management is crucial. This involves setting a budget for your gameplay and sticking to it, regardless of whether you’re winning or losing. Never bet more than you can afford to lose, and avoid chasing losses. A common rule of thumb is to only risk a small percentage of your bankroll on each bet (e.g., 1-5%). Consider setting win limits as well; if you reach a predetermined profit target, cash out and stop playing. This helps to prevent you from giving back your winnings due to overconfidence or greed.
